The sweet potatoes bought in the market will be stored in a cool, dark, well-
ventilated place, where they will keep fresh for up to ten days. They should be stored
loose and not kept in a plastic bag. Keep them away from exposure to sunlight or
temperatures above 60 degrees F., since this will cause them to sprout or ferment.
Uncooked sweet potatoes should not be kept in the refrigerator, as they will easily mold.
Cooked sweet potatoes will keep for three to five days refrigerated
